The Bridge (1992 film)
The Bridge is a 1992 independent film based on the novel by Maggie Hemingway. Directed by Sydney Macartney, it stars Saskia Reeves, David O'Hara, Joss Ackland, Rosemary Harris, Anthony Higgins, and Geraldine James. It was released in 1992.

Synopsis[edit]
In the hot summer of 1887, life seems idyllic when Isobel Hetherington and her three young daughters moved into their seaside residence. But when Philip Wilson Steer arrives for his annual painting visit, a chain of events set off to change their lives forever. Overcome by his first sight of Isobel, Steer immediately decides to capture her on canvas; and as the painting grows, so does their love for each other. But jealousy and tragedy eventually force them to confront reality.

Home media releases[edit]
The film was released on VHS in 1992, but it has never been released as a DVD. It is currently available through a number of video on demand subscription channels.
